Checklist
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Confirm the exact configuration in writing before the deposit is paid.
- Record the arrival condition with photographs on the day of delivery.

Frequently asked questions
What margin can retailers expect on Prime Air?
Specialist retail typically works on a two to three times multiple, with consumables carrying the steady return.
Can packaging be adjusted for our market?
Artwork localisation is straightforward; structural changes need larger volumes and a longer lead time.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Do you support long term supply agreements?
Yes, rolling agreements with defined review points work better for both sides than rigid annual commitments.
